Ridvan Dibra (born 9 January 1959) is an Albanian writer. [1] [2] He was born in Shkodër, Albania, where he graduated from university in Albanian Language and Literature and from 1994 started teaching the very same subject there. An innovative writer, Dibra is a leading figure of contemporary Albanian Literature. [3] He has been rewarded with several national and international prizes, including the Rexhai Surroi Prize for best novel of the year in Albanian speaking territories, for his 2012 novel, "Legjenda e vetmisë" (The Legend of Solitude). [4] He has been called as one of the five greatest living Albanian writers. [5]

Works

  • Nudo ("The Nude") (1995)
  • Kurthet e dritës ("Traps of Light") (1997)
  • Triumfi i Gjergj Elez Alisë ("The Triumph of Gjergj Elez Alia") (1999)
  • Stina e ujkut ("Season of the Wolf") (2000) ISBN  9992741414
  • Të lirë dhe të burgosur ("The Free and the Imprisoned") (2001)
  • Triumfi i dytë i Gjergj Elez Alisë ("The Second Triumph of Gjergj Elez Alia") (2003) ISBN  9951080057
  • Email (2003)
  • Kumte dashurie ("Love messages")(2004) ISBN  9992750855
  • Sesilja ose sexonix (2005) ISBN  9994377841
  • Franc Kafka i shkruan të birit ("Franz Kafka writes to his Son") (2007) ISBN  9994311859
  • Stina e maceve ("The Season of the Cats)(2006) ISBN  9951080642
  • Kanuni i Lekës së vogël ("The Kanun of Leka Junior") (2011) ISBN  9951081487
  • Legjenda e vetmisë ("The Legend of Solitude") (2012) ISBN  9951417787
  • Gjumi mbi borë ("Sleeping on Snow") (2016) ISBN  9928435456
  • Treni i muzgut ("The Twilight Train") (2017)
  • Dashuritë e virgjëreshës Madalenë ("Virgin Madeleine's Love") (2018)
